CARROT CAKE WAFFLES WITH MAPLE CREAM CHEESE DRIZZLE



Carrot Cake Waffles with Maple Cream Cheese Drizzle image

Provided by Catherine McCord

Categories     main-dish

Time 25m

Yield 4 waffles

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 cups all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on light or dark brown s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
2 large carrots, grated (about 1 cup)
1 large egg, beaten
1 cup lowfat or whole milk
1 tablespoon grapeseed, vegetable or canola oil, plus more for greasing
Butter, for greasing (optional)
1/4 cup whipped cream cheese, at room temperature
1/4 cup pure maple syrup

Steps:

  • Preheat a waffle iron according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• Whisk together the flour, brown sugar, baking powder cinnamon, salt and nutmeg in a medium bowl until combined. Add the carrots and stir until coated. Set aside.
  • Whisk together the egg, milk and the 1 tablespoon oil in a large bowl. Gradually add the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
  • Lightly grease the waffle iron with butter or oil. Add 1/3 cup of the batter and cook according to the waffle iron instructions until golden, about 4 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, whisk together the cream cheese and maple syrup in a small bowl until thoroughly combined.
  • Drizzle the waffles with the maple cream cheese and serve immediately.

WAFFLED CARROT CAKE



Waffled Carrot Cake image

With no oven, baking pans or cooling required, these tender cakes have the added bonus of extra surface area for cream cheese frosting. They are great for breakfast, brunch, or topped with a scoop of ice cream, for dessert.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 50m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 21

1/2 cup pecan halves, plus extra for garnish
4 ounces cream cheese, room temperature
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, room temperature
1/2 cup confectioners' sugar
1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Pinch fine salt
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on, plus more for dusting
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1/2 teaspoon fine salt
1/3 cup vegetable oil, plus more for brushing waffle iron
1/4 cup milk
1/2 teaspoon finely grated lemon zest
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 large eggs
1/4 cup sweetened shredded coconut
2 medium carrots, shredded (1 cup)

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Spread all the pecans on a baking sheet and bake until toasted, 8 to 10 minutes. Let cool slightly, then pulse 1/2 cup in a food processor until very finely chopped, but not ground. Roughly chop the remaining pecans for garnish.
  • For the cream cheese frosting: Meanwhile, combine the cream cheese and butter in a small bowl and beat with a hand mixer until smooth, about 1 minute. Add the sugar, lemon juice, vanilla and salt and beat until incorporated and smooth. Set aside.
  • For the carrot cake: Turn the oven down to 200 degrees F. Preheat a waffle iron to medium-high. Whisk together the finely ground pecans, flour, s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, baking soda, ginger and salt in a large bowl. Whisk together the oil, milk, lemon zest, vanilla and eggs in another bowl. Stir in the coconut and carrots. Fold the carrot-egg mixture into the flour mixture until just combined (it's ok if there are lumps).
  • Lightly brush the top and bottom of the waffle iron with oil. Fill the waffle iron about three-quarters of the way full (some waffle iron should still be showing). Close the lid gently and cook until the waffle is golden brown and slightly crisp, 4 to 6 minutes. Keep the cooked waffles warm in the oven or covered with foil on a plate while you make the remaining waffles.
  • Spread each waffle with the cream cheese frosting, sprinkle with the chopped pecans and dust with cinnamon.

CARROT CAKE WAFFLES WITH CREAM CHEESE BUTTER



Carrot Cake Waffles With Cream Cheese Butter image

These carrot cake waffles have a few more steps than most, but they are fabulous and well worth the effort. This waffle's fluffy and tender on the inside but crisp on the outside. FOR THE WAFFLES
1 3/4 c all-purpose flour
4 tsp baking powder
1 Tbsp sugar
1/2 tsp cinnamon
1/2 tsp salt
3/4 c carrots, shredded
2 Tbsp shredded coconut
1/4 c walnuts chopped
2 Tbsp crushed pineapple, drained
2 eggs, separated
1/2 c butter, melted
1 c milk
1/4 c buttermilk
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
FOR THE BUTTER
1/2 c butter, softened
1/4 c cream cheese, softened
1 c powdered sugar
1/4 c cream or milk
1/4 tsp salt
1/2 tsp vanilla extract

Steps:

  • 1. Directions for cream cheese butter: Beat the softened butter and cream cheese until fluffy.
  • 2. Then beat in the sugar, milk, vanilla, and salt.
  • 3. Beat until smooth. Set aside.
  • 4. Directions for waffles: In a large bowl mix together the flour, s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t.
  • 5. Add the carrots, coconut, walnuts, and pineapple.
  • 6. Stir until everything is mixed well.
  • 7. In small bowl, beat egg whites until stiff.
  • 8. In a separate bowl, mix the egg yolks, melted butter, milk, buttermilk, and vanilla.
  • 9. Add to this to the dry ingredients.
  • 10. Stir well.
  • 11. Fold in beaten egg whites, stopping short of mixing them all the way through.
  • 12. Ladle mixture into hot waffle iron.
  • 13. Cook approximately 4-6 minutes on medium-high or until the waffle maker stops steaming.
  • 14. Place the waffles on a baking sheet in a 200° oven to keep them warm and crisp until ready to serve.

CARROT CAKE WAFFLES II



Carrot Cake Waffles II image

Another family favorite found on Mr.Breakfast.com I'm on a hunt for waffle recipes since receiving a new waffle maker and my grandkids are clammoring for me to use it -- and I am. Hope you enjoy.

Provided by Happy Hippie

Categories     Breakfast

Time 10m

Yield 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

1/2 cup self-rising flour
1/2 cup sugar
1/4 cup old fashioned oats (regular or quick)
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 cup carrot, grated
1/4 cup vegetable oil
1 large egg, beaten
2 tablespoons walnuts, crushed (small pieces)

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, oats, cinnamon and baking soda.
  • In separate bowl, combine the carrot, oil and egg. Mix well.
  • Add the carrot mixture to the dry ingredients and stir until just combined and moistened.
  • Fold in the walnut pieces.
  • Pour approximately 1/2 cup mixture onto preheated waffle iron.
  • Waffles will be done when steam stops -- 4 or 5 minutes.
  • NOTE: If batter seems too thick, thin with a little milk.
  • A nice addition to this recipe would be tablespoon of grated apple or a tiny handful raisins.
